Healthcare Device Visibility Accelerates Acquisition Integration

A health system acquires a new hospital. Leadership asks a simple question:

How many clinical devices did we inherit?

The answer should be immediate. Too often, it isn’t.

IT teams scramble to piece together spreadsheets, manually inventory devices, and rely on outdated records that tell only part of the story. Before they can improve workflows or strengthen security, they need a clear picture of the environment they inherited.

Visibility forms the foundation of a successful integration strategy.

You Can’t Manage What You Can’t See

Every acquired facility introduces a mix of mobile devices, operating systems, applications, and support processes. Some devices are current. Others have reached end of life. Many operate outside the acquiring organization’s standards.

Without a complete inventory, leaders can’t make informed decisions. That uncertainty creates problems across the organization:

  • IT teams struggle to prioritize support.
  • Clinical engineering lacks a complete picture of the environment.
  • Security teams cannot accurately assess risk.
  • Leadership cannot measure the scope of the integration.

Every unanswered question slows the integration process.

Unknown Devices Create Operational Risk

Device visibility goes far beyond counting assets. Leaders need to understand how those assets affect daily operations.

Clinicians lose valuable time navigating unfamiliar devices and workflows. IT teams field more support requests, and clinical leaders struggle to create a consistent experience across facilities. What begins as a technology issue quickly becomes an operational challenge.

An unfamiliar device configuration forces clinicians to stop and think about the technology instead of the patient. Extra steps, different workflows, and unexpected login processes disrupt care, create unnecessary frustration, and can subtly yet meaningfully affect the patient experience.

Build One Source of Truth

Successful integrations start with accurate information.

Healthcare organizations need a centralized view of every clinical mobile device across every facility. Leaders should know where each device is, how it’s configured, who manages it, and whether it aligns with system-wide standards. That visibility helps leadership answer critical questions:

➡️ Which devices require immediate attention?
➡️ Where should support resources go first?
➡️ Which facilities can move into standardization next?
➡️ What risks require immediate action?

Reliable data turns integration into a strategic process instead of a reactive one.

Visibility Supports Every Phase of Integration

Visibility doesn’t solve every acquisition challenge. It makes every solution possible.

Organizations cannot standardize devices they haven’t identified. They cannot build a lifecycle strategy without understanding the current environment. They cannot accurately forecast staffing, budgets, or timelines without complete operational data. With full visibility, healthcare leaders can:

✅ Prioritize high-risk devices.
✅ Allocate resources more effectively.
✅ Build realistic integration plans.
✅ Establish consistent standards across every facility.

Every decision moves faster because leaders work from facts instead of assumptions.
